Mindoro
Music of Mindoro
• A rhythmic poetic expression with a meter of seven syllable lines and having rhythmic end syllables.
• It is most often presented as a chant without a determined musical pitch or accompaniment by musical
instruments
Palawan
· Folk Music of Palawan. Vocal Music : Bagit, Kulial, (sang), Tultul (epic chant), Ulit (shamanic chant Instrumental music : Aruding (Jew's harp), babarak (ring flute) suling (banded Flute), basal (gong), kudyapi (lute), pagang (bamboo zitheru
Visayas
• Most Visayan songs are written in duple or triple meter, with a simple melody that is easy to sing. Duple (double) meter is a rhythm based on two big beats per measure, while Triple meter is based on three big beats per measure.
